George Tjungarrayi
was born "in the bush" in Pintupi country across the Western Australia
border c.1947. He
began painting in West Camp in Papunya about 1976 for Papunya Tula Artists and
continued painting while residing at Yai Yai, Warawa, Mt Liebig and now Kintore.
His ancestral country covers the sites around Wala Wala, Kiwirrkura,
Lake Mackay, Kulkuta, Karku, Ngaluwinyamana and Kilpinya to the north-west of
Kintore across the West Australian border. George paints the Tingari stories for
this region. George's work is represented in most public galleries and
many significant corporate collections.
